Frequently asked questions

What is the silent install command for Ark?
Ark uses MSIX. After downloading the installer, run: Add-AppxPackage -Path .\ark-release_25.12-2392-windows-cl-msvc2022-x86_64-sideload.appx.
How do I deploy Ark via Intune or Configuration Manager?
Use winget for the cleanest path: winget install --id KDE.Ark.AppX --exact 25.1200.2392.0 --silent --accept-package-agreements --accept-source-agreements. If winget isn't viable in your environment, package the publisher's installer directly using the silent switches above.
